I was on this forum last year where the members were posting 98 images, and then someone replied with here's a whole bunch of keys. Anyway I replied posted that the images (that could be counted as personal backups) were one thing, but you can't post 98 keys or MS will shut the entire forum. I was met with a who cares from a whole bunch of long term posters (pretty sure their own Admin was one of them) So, that's not the point yet.

I called MS to explain what was being posted.

Now just a note here, I'm not trying to shut down any board, and I wasn't even interested in 98 images and keys, and I too really felt, who cares. But I wanted to know if MS cared, as I had searched MS sites for all the legalities of 98 and couldn't find it

So I stated to MS here's the link and here's what is being posted (98 keys and long term members that stated they couldn't care) Shockingly the response back was, we have no control on a private forum and what has been posted. ! Um yes you do I said, and anyway they are posting 98 keys you should be interested in that. Here's the next response: Windows 98 is not supported by MS any longer, we suggest they upgrade to Vista (at the time) ! Ok I said, so I can just go on any forum in the world and post 98 keys and you are not interested, I just want to be certain on this? The response back: Windows 98 is not supported any longer.

Edit: Actually I think I found a post on the Technet server too, saying here's a 98 key, I'll have to find that again

I'm positive that if anyone posts images or keys for 98, MS is not going to give two hoots.

So that was the positive part

And to re-confirm my concern, search 98 CD keys (let alone the rest) and you'll get a few hundred thousand responses. None of the forums have closed.

Call MS yourself and ask, even point to any one of the thousands of links

98 is too old to legally manage any longer.

    • Camtasia 2026.1.3 by Razvan Serea TechSmith Camtasia is the complete professional solution for high-quality screen recording, video editing and sharing. Camtasia 2026 makes editing your videos easier, and faster than ever. The new editor is packed with enhanced video processing, all-new production technology, an innovative library, and stock videos and other creative assets to help you create more polished, professional videos. No video experience needed. Anyone can create informative, engaging videos. Create professional, eye-catching videos: Add special video effects - Apply Behaviors that are perfectly designed to animate your text, images, or icons. Get a crisp, polished look without being a professional video editor. Drag-and-drop your edits - What you see is what you get. Every effect and element in your video can be dropped and edited directly in the preview window. And you can edit at resolutions up to beautiful 4K, for clear video at any size. Get exceptional performance - Camtasia takes full advantage of your computer’s processor with 64-bit performance. You’ll get fast rendering times and enhanced stability—even on your most complex projects. Camtasia 2026.1.3 changelog: Feature Updates Improved keyboard navigability in tool panels. Improved screen reader accessibility of headings in Preferences. Tool panels can now be resized using a keyboard-navigable control. Updated color of folder icon in User Library tab for better visibility. Grouped media now render a composite waveform considering all audio media within that group. Added Long Path Aware to the manifest of Editor and Recorder. Performance Improvements Improved performance for editing groups on the timeline. Improved the project loading performance when timeline has lots of trec media with cursor data. Updates for IT Administrators Updated cpp-httplib from 0.38.0 to 0.43.3. Updated expat from 2.7.4 to 2.8.0. Updated freetype from 2.13.3 to 2.14.3. Updated harfbuzz from 13.0.1 to 14.2.0. Updated libpng16 from 1.6.55 to 1.6.58. Updated pango from 1.57.0 to 1.57.1. Updated girepository from 2.86.3 to 2.88.0. Updated pcre2-posix from 10.47.0 to 12.0.2. Added new harfbuzz-gpu.dll. Updated FFmpeg from 7.1.1 to 7.1.2. Updated aom from 3.11.0 to 3.13.1. Updated dav1d from 1.5.0 to 1.5.1. Updated ogg from 1.3.5 to 1.3.6. Updated SDL2 from 2.32.4 to 2.32.10. Updated zlib from 1.3.1 to 1.3.2. Updated Nalpeiron binaries to version 4.4.69.3. Bug Fixes Fixed an issue which prevented some user submitted crash reports from being sent. Fixed a potential memory leak when decoding HEVC or VP9 video. Fixed a potential crash when trying to delete a range selection on a magnetic track. Fixed a bug with the Properties Panel showing stale properties when only a caption is selected on the timeline. Fixed an issue that could prevent the Opacity and Blur properties from being changed in the Background Removal effect. Fixed an issue where larger Camtasia online projects may fail to open in Camtasia Editor. Table of contents thumbnails are no longer created for Smart Player exports with no table of contents. Fix resetting skew revert to revert just skew and not scale as well. Fixed editing in Snagit with snagX file with Unicode characters. Fixed a bug where grouped visual media could be cropped in some cases. Fixed importing SnagX files with Unicode characters. Localization fixes.
